May 3rd 2023
Sibley launch is open and the ramp is usable. Very little ice from this ramp north and the current is very strong yet. I did see a few large chunks between here and 2nd crossing. 4/19/23
Here is an update from the 2nd crossing bridge looking south. There is enough room from the edges that if you wanted to cast from shore you could do so. Still lots of ice to get rid of yet.

2/13/23 winter wears on
Ice travel remains good, this weekend was another busy one on the lake. Most of the access points have roads plowed and allow good access to get places.
